GLOBAL RECYCLED STANDARD (GRS)

spring floral pattern
Global recycled Standard

GLOBAL RECYCLED STANDARD (GRS)

The textiles are verified to meet the ISO identification of recycled. Both pre-consumer and post-consumer material is accepted.

The textiles are required to meet strict social environmental requirements. Chemicals with potencial for harm are not permitted to be used on GRS products.

The identity of the recycled material is maintained: from recycler to the final product.

A professional, third party certification body audits each stage in the supply chain.

ENVIRONMENTAL BENEFITS OF USING RECYCLED FIBERS

RECYCLED COTTON

62% less energy
consumption than
conventional cotton

55% reduction in water consumption compared to conventional cotton

Conventional cotton uses about 16% of the world’s insecticides and 7% of pesticides

35% reduction in greenhouse gas and CO2 emissions in the atmosphere

RECYCLED POLYESTER

The energy needed to make the rPET is less than what is needed to make the virgin polyester

Using recycling polyester to produce new fabrics prevents it from going to landfill or oceans

Using more recycled PET reduces our dependence on virgin petroleum as a raw material

Fabrics created from recycled polyester can be recycled again and again with no degradation of quality, minimising wastage
